Comprehending Refractive Lens Exchange: The Fundamentals



Refractive lens exchange (RLE) is a surgery that can considerably improve your vision, specifically if you're taking care of presbyopia or extreme refractive mistakes.

During RLE, your eye cosmetic surgeon removes your eye's all-natural lens and replaces it with a synthetic one customized to your vision needs. This procedure can deal with n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ism, offering you clearer vision without counting on glasses or call lenses.

The surgical treatment is normally fast, taking less than an hour, and most patients experience minimal pain. Healing is reasonably fast, allowing you to go back to your day-to-day tasks soon after.

Secret Distinctions In Between RLE and Typical Cataract Surgical Treatment



While both refractive lens exchange (RLE) and standard cataract surgery involve changing the eye's natural lens, their primary goals and client profiles differ significantly.





RLE is targeted at people seeking to minimize their reliance on glasses or call lenses due to refractive errors, often prior to cataracts develop. On the other hand, traditional cataract surgical treatment commonly targets patients that've established cataracts, which cloud the lens and harm vision.

The lenses made use of in RLE can provide a more comprehensive range of vision correction, while basic cataract surgical treatment usually entails fundamental monofocal lenses.
